Cost of Hiring an 8 Yard Skip in Anerley

The cost of hiring an 8-yard skip in Anerley can vary based on several factors, including rental duration, location, and the type of waste being disposed of. On average, you can expect to pay between £200 and £350 per week.
Additional costs may include overfill fees, permits for street placement, and specialized handling for hazardous materials. It's essential to get a detailed quote from your skip hire provider to understand all potential expenses.
Many companies offer flexible pricing options and discounts for longer rental periods or repeat customers, so it's worth discussing your specific needs with the provider.

Understanding Skip Regulations in Anerley

Adhering to local regulations is crucial when hiring skips to avoid fines and ensure safe waste disposal. In Anerley, several rules govern the placement and use of skips:
- Placement Permits: If you plan to place the skip on a public road or footpath, you'll need a permit from the local council.
- Weight Restrictions: Ensure the skip's capacity aligns with the volume of waste you're generating to prevent overloading.
- Prohibited Items: Certain materials, such as asbestos, batteries, and electrical appliances, are prohibited and require special disposal methods.
- Safety Guidelines: Position the skip in a stable area to prevent accidents and ensure easy access for delivery and collection.
Permit Requirements and How to Obtain Them

Obtaining the necessary permits for skip placement involves a straightforward process:
- Check Local Regulations: Visit the Anerley council website or contact their office to understand specific requirements.
- Apply for a Permit: Submit an application detailing the location, duration, and purpose of the skip hire.
- Pay the Fee: Some councils charge a fee for permits, which can vary based on the skip size and placement duration.
- Display the Permit: Once approved, ensure the permit is visibly displayed on the skip to comply with local laws.
